An elf with long blonde hair and crimson eyes glanced at the scene displayed to him from within a large holographic screen.
In such a battle, a giant dragon of azure colors coated in beautiful and shiny ice scales fought desperately against one of his creations, a titanic humanoid machine with enough power to defeat Rank 3 Peak Stage Cultivators with moderate ease…
Yet this dragon… somehow defeated it and survived without any problems?!
"It is all thanks to that abnormal Mana regeneration, its good magic, and… that regeneration, which seemed endless…" said the elf, squinting his eyes as he watched the entire recording slowly, analyzing everything he could.
And then he suddenly realized something he hadn't noticed before… the dragon was protecting the other Unique Skill user, the ice giant girl… this entire time he has been protecting her!
He was using some strange invisible force that wasn't projected in cameras, which was of course Drake's Phantom Body.
"Is it protecting it through some sort of Telekinesis? Or maybe its own wind magic? Hm… Further investigation on that specimen would be needed… And I didn't get to see anything that the girl had to offer, sadly…" he sighed, closing his eyes and walking away.
Despite being an elf closer to nature, he was within an immense highly technological underground structure, where many other Elves walked around, assessing things through computers, repairing mechs, or creating more of them by the use of gigantic technological 3D printers.
These immense structures were fueled by thousands of mana cores and through the use of special materials, they instantly printed several materials needed to craft more equipment.
"That War Machine was very costly… And it is gone like nothing! Well, I was ready to have losses the moment I decided to attempt to capture them with my equipment which I had placed on standby there but… Still, it is rather impressive and frustrating that this dragon managed to destroy it so easily…" he sighed.

The elf man walked through the entire facility as he was led into what seemed to be a large area where many people were inside, probably captive, as they were wearing strange magic collars that restricted what they could do.
He glanced them through the transparent window as they were being used to make experiments, mostly the scientist here were seeing how far their special abilities could go…
"How are things going?" he asked.
"It seems that these two subjects are Unique Skill users of Rank A, sir," said the elf wearing a lab coat.
"I see. Useful enough… Put it on military training and brainwash them asap," said the elf man.
"Yes sir."
The elf man smiled, as his crimson-red eyes flashed with an eerie light, as he saw the young boy and girl being hurriedly carried away from the place, their eyes seemed concerned and fearful.
"Hmph… Unique Skill users are blessed with such fantastical powers, why are they so insecure? They should rejoice themselves… Seeing these faces only fills me with disgusts. They have a chance to change the world, yet they are fearful to use their powers as they should… Don't worry, I will make sure to use it well for you…" he thought, as he walked away.
The man quickly walked through a long corridor, taking an elevator that led to the surface, where he was suddenly greeted by a large shrine made of fine wood, he walked out of the elevator as it was quickly covered by a moss-covered floor made of stone bricks.
He walked outside of the empty shrine and was greeted by the beautiful scenery of one of the large cities of the Region of Alfheim.
Large trees that went hundreds of meters into the skies, connected by many branches covered by houses constructed by the elves, elves walking as if nothing down below, living their lives leisurely, it seemed to be a world completely apart from what was happening underground… Yet many of these people were well aware of what was happening there.

The crimson-eyed elf man took a walk through the streets made of gigantic tree branches, reaching into a large palace, where a few people greeted him. Unlike him, they were not elves.
There were humans, pale-white, crimson-eyed people exuding a blood-like aura, dwarves, and even giants.
"You're finally here. We have been waiting for you for some time now. What were you even doing now?" asked one of the humans, a man with spiky black hair and slightly squinted eyes. He had a giant blade on his back and seemed rather confident in carrying it around anywhere he went.
"Probably something fishy, I bet…" said a beautiful woman, she could be said to resemble an elf, but her beauty was even higher than them. Her skin was also even paler, almost like candle wax. Her eyes gleamed crimson red as her pointy ears and long crimson-red hair gave her a glamorous look, which went well with her red and black dress and her long crimson-red heels. Her aura seemed particularly dangerous compared to the rest here.
"Don't worry, that time was not wasted without a reason. I have finally found another two more Unique Skills users," said the elf man, quickly sitting in a wooden seat as an elf butler served him green tea.
"Two more? Just how many of them have come here in the last 30 years?!" asked the human man.
"Well, we are still discovering what is truly bringing them here. My research still has no results, but in the meantime, bringing reincarnating him should still be the major priority," said the elf man.
"And using Unique Skills is the best way to bring him back, right? I guessed so…" said the crimson-red-haired pale-skinned woman.
"Indeed. Unique Skills can defy Fate, after all, they're our greatest tool against the Yggdrasil's Will. All of you share the same purpose, right? This is why we had gathered in the ancient eras, and that is why we are still gathering every 100 years…" said the elf man.
"Hm, more or less. Although it is quite surprising how our personalities have diverged," said the giant present, with long silvery-white hair and white skin.
"Well, it was all so we could explore different paths and master them," said the dwarf.
"Indeed… And let me tell you… that perhaps we might have found something interesting… A certain dragon" said the elf man.
However, before the elf man was to speak, he was interrupted by an elf.
"Lord Greenwood! It's her… That Princess from the Oberon Nation again!"
"Hm? The one with infinite mana?" asked the elf.
"Yes, she has sneaked inside one of our facilities within the North Region, and is trying to rescue the captives!" said the elf.
"Ready the War Machines within that facility. I suppose that Alma is still not giving up… From all these Unique Skill users, she is the most annoying… Oberon, you're still annoying us even after your death, you stubborn righteous bastard…" sighed the elf man.
"Oberon's descendant ended being a Unique Skill user… what irony," laughed the crimson-haired woman.
"Well, she's purposedly targeting smaller and less guarded facilities, she's probably not strong enough to come here… We should eliminate her as soon as possible," said the human.
"I agree… Shall we go?" asked the giant.
"No… She's gone already," sighed the elf man.
"That fast?!" asked the human.
